Been running dozers for 25 years. The D8's power is legit - CAT C15 with 354 hp and they're claiming 10% better fuel economy than the prior model. That fuel drop actually matters on big pushes. The CAT Grade 3D and remote CAT Command are the real deal for cutting time; I've seen machines finish a cut way faster with guidance than by eyeballing it. Semi-autonomous blade assist sounds useful - machine learns terrain and adjusts blade angle/pressure - but I'm cautious. New tech can save hours, or it can need babysitting till you figure its limits. Cab is nicer: better suspension, 15% more visibility and less noise. Telematics tracking maintenance, fuel burn and idle time should take the guesswork out of service scheduling. Biggest gripe is availability - limited initial release means dealers will mark these up and you'll wait. I like it, but I'd want one in my yard and some solid dealer support before I swap out my current dozer.
